W/Willy - F1 engines now have to be homologated with the FIA which means each manufacturers engines have to use identical parts across all their engines. This makes it very difficult to change the specification/performance of the engines. Therefore the performance across the McLaren/Force India/Mercedes teams engines will be practically identical so no Merc engined team will enjoy an advantage over the other.
